What is a good typing speed for building maintenance?

Many building maintenance aim for around 45 WPM with high accuracy. A solid typing foundation saves time on everyday computer work. Beginners often start near 30 WPM, while experienced typists exceed 60 WPM.

How can building maintenance improve typing speed?

Practice regularly with focused drills, prioritize accuracy before speed, and retest weekly. Most building maintenance see noticeable gains within a few weeks of consistent short sessions.
